Main Page   Alphabetical List   Compound List   File List   Compound Members   File Members  

cgrammar.tab.h

Go to the documentation of this file.
00001 typedef union
00002 {
00003  lltok tok;
00004  int count;
00005  specialClauseKind sck;
00006  qual typequal;
00007  qualList tquallist;
00008  ctype ctyp;
00009  sRef sr;
00010  /*@only@*/ qtype qtyp;
00011  /*@only@*/ cstring cname;
00012  /*@only@*/ idDecl ntyp;
00013  /*@only@*/ idDeclList ntyplist;
00014  /*@only@*/ uentryList flist;
00015  /*@owned@*/ uentryList entrylist;
00016  /*@observer@*/ /*@dependent@*/ uentry entry;
00017  /*@only@*/ uentry oentry;
00018  /*@only@*/ exprNode expr;
00019  /*@only@*/ enumNameList enumnamelist;
00020  /*@only@*/ exprNodeList alist;
00021  /*@only@*/ sRefSet srset; 
00022  /*@only@*/ cstringList cstringlist;
00023 } YYSTYPE;
00024 #define BADTOK  257
00025 #define SKIPTOK 258
00026 #define CTOK_ELIPSIS    259
00027 #define CASE    260
00028 #define DEFAULT 261
00029 #define CIF     262
00030 #define CELSE   263
00031 #define SWITCH  264
00032 #define WHILE   265
00033 #define DO      266
00034 #define CFOR    267
00035 #define GOTO    268
00036 #define CONTINUE        269
00037 #define BREAK   270
00038 #define RETURN  271
00039 #define TSEMI   272
00040 #define TLBRACE 273
00041 #define TRBRACE 274
00042 #define TCOMMA  275
00043 #define TCOLON  276
00044 #define TASSIGN 277
00045 #define TLPAREN 278
00046 #define TRPAREN 279
00047 #define TLSQBR  280
00048 #define TRSQBR  281
00049 #define TDOT    282
00050 #define TAMPERSAND      283
00051 #define TEXCL   284
00052 #define TTILDE  285
00053 #define TMINUS  286
00054 #define TPLUS   287
00055 #define TMULT   288
00056 #define TDIV    289
00057 #define TPERCENT        290
00058 #define TLT     291
00059 #define TGT     292
00060 #define TCIRC   293
00061 #define TBAR    294
00062 #define TQUEST  295
00063 #define CSIZEOF 296
00064 #define CALIGNOF        297
00065 #define ARROW_OP        298
00066 #define CTYPEDEF        299
00067 #define COFFSETOF       300
00068 #define INC_OP  301
00069 #define DEC_OP  302
00070 #define LEFT_OP 303
00071 #define RIGHT_OP        304
00072 #define LE_OP   305
00073 #define GE_OP   306
00074 #define EQ_OP   307
00075 #define NE_OP   308
00076 #define AND_OP  309
00077 #define OR_OP   310
00078 #define MUL_ASSIGN      311
00079 #define DIV_ASSIGN      312
00080 #define MOD_ASSIGN      313
00081 #define ADD_ASSIGN      314
00082 #define SUB_ASSIGN      315
00083 #define LEFT_ASSIGN     316
00084 #define RIGHT_ASSIGN    317
00085 #define AND_ASSIGN      318
00086 #define XOR_ASSIGN      319
00087 #define OR_ASSIGN       320
00088 #define CSTRUCT 321
00089 #define CUNION  322
00090 #define CENUM   323
00091 #define VA_ARG  324
00092 #define VA_DCL  325
00093 #define QGLOBALS        326
00094 #define QMODIFIES       327
00095 #define QNOMODS 328
00096 #define QCONSTANT       329
00097 #define QFUNCTION       330
00098 #define QITER   331
00099 #define QDEFINES        332
00100 #define QUSES   333
00101 #define QALLOCATES      334
00102 #define QSETS   335
00103 #define QRELEASES       336
00104 #define QPRECLAUSE      337
00105 #define QPOSTCLAUSE     338
00106 #define QALT    339
00107 #define QUNDEF  340
00108 #define QKILLED 341
00109 #define QENDMACRO       342
00110 #define LLMACRO 343
00111 #define LLMACROITER     344
00112 #define LLMACROEND      345
00113 #define TENDMACRO       346
00114 #define QSWITCHBREAK    347
00115 #define QLOOPBREAK      348
00116 #define QINNERBREAK     349
00117 #define QSAFEBREAK      350
00118 #define QINNERCONTINUE  351
00119 #define QFALLTHROUGH    352
00120 #define QLINTNOTREACHED 353
00121 #define QLINTFALLTHROUGH        354
00122 #define QLINTFALLTHRU   355
00123 #define QARGSUSED       356
00124 #define QPRINTFLIKE     357
00125 #define QLINTPRINTFLIKE 358
00126 #define QSCANFLIKE      359
00127 #define QMESSAGELIKE    360
00128 #define QNOTREACHED     361
00129 #define QCONST  362
00130 #define QVOLATILE       363
00131 #define QINLINE 364
00132 #define QEXTENSION      365
00133 #define QEXTERN 366
00134 #define QSTATIC 367
00135 #define QAUTO   368
00136 #define QREGISTER       369
00137 #define QOUT    370
00138 #define QIN     371
00139 #define QYIELD  372
00140 #define QONLY   373
00141 #define QTEMP   374
00142 #define QSHARED 375
00143 #define QREF    376
00144 #define QUNIQUE 377
00145 #define QCHECKED        378
00146 #define QUNCHECKED      379
00147 #define QCHECKEDSTRICT  380
00148 #define QCHECKMOD       381
00149 #define QKEEP   382
00150 #define QKEPT   383
00151 #define QPARTIAL        384
00152 #define QSPECIAL        385
00153 #define QOWNED  386
00154 #define QDEPENDENT      387
00155 #define QRETURNED       388
00156 #define QEXPOSED        389
00157 #define QNULL   390
00158 #define QOBSERVER       391
00159 #define QISNULL 392
00160 #define QEXITS  393
00161 #define QMAYEXIT        394
00162 #define QNEVEREXIT      395
00163 #define QTRUEEXIT       396
00164 #define QFALSEEXIT      397
00165 #define QLONG   398
00166 #define QSIGNED 399
00167 #define QUNSIGNED       400
00168 #define QSHORT  401
00169 #define QUNUSED 402
00170 #define QSEF    403
00171 #define QNOTNULL        404
00172 #define QRELNULL        405
00173 #define QABSTRACT       406
00174 #define QCONCRETE       407
00175 #define QMUTABLE        408
00176 #define QIMMUTABLE      409
00177 #define QTRUENULL       410
00178 #define QFALSENULL      411
00179 #define QEXTERNAL       412
00180 #define QREFCOUNTED     413
00181 #define QREFS   414
00182 #define QNEWREF 415
00183 #define QTEMPREF        416
00184 #define QKILLREF        417
00185 #define QRELDEF 418
00186 #define CGCHAR  419
00187 #define CBOOL   420
00188 #define CINT    421
00189 #define CGFLOAT 422
00190 #define CDOUBLE 423
00191 #define CVOID   424
00192 #define QANYTYPE        425
00193 #define QINTEGRALTYPE   426
00194 #define QUNSIGNEDINTEGRALTYPE   427
00195 #define QSIGNEDINTEGRALTYPE     428
00196 #define IDENTIFIER      429
00197 #define NEW_IDENTIFIER  430
00198 #define TYPE_NAME_OR_ID 431
00199 #define CCONSTANT       432
00200 #define ITER_NAME       433
00201 #define ITER_ENDNAME    434
00202 #define TYPE_NAME       435
00203 
00204 
00205 extern YYSTYPE yylval;

Generated at Fri Nov 3 18:57:39 2000 for LCLint by doxygen1.2.3 written by Dimitri van Heesch, © 1997-2000